A Charlotte County animal control officer took the raccoon to the Peace River Wildlife Center in Punta Gorda where experts went to work to free the juvenile critter.
“The animal needed to be sedated while the can was carefully clipped away until it could be pulled off,” animal control officials wrote in a Facebook posting.
The raccoon had only minor injuries and is expected to be just fine.
